Definition of Ovarian Cysts
Ovarian cysts are fluid-filled sacs that develop on or within an ovary. They are common during a woman's reproductive years. Most cysts form as a result of the normal functioning of a woman's menstrual cycle. The majority of these cysts are benign and resolve spontaneously, but some can cause significant complications. Types of Ovarian Cysts
Different types of ovarian cysts exist, each with unique characteristics and implications.
Functional Cysts
Functional cysts are the most common type of ovarian cysts. They typically form during a woman's menstrual cycle when the ovaries produce one or more eggs. The key characteristic of functional cysts is their temporary nature, usually disappearing within a few menstrual cycles. These cysts are beneficial because they often do not require treatment and rarely cause serious symptoms. However, in some cases, they can lead to discomfort or pain if they become large.
Dermoid Cysts
Dermoid cysts are another type, characterized by the presence of different types of tissue, such as hair, skin, or teeth. They can develop from stem cells that have the potential to become various tissue types. Dermoid cysts are often asymptomatic but can grow significantly, creating complications. Their unique structure differentiates them from other cysts, and surgical removal is often necessary if they cause pain or become too large.
Endometriomas
Endometriomas occur when endometrial tissue grows on the ovaries. This type of cyst is associated with endometriosis, a condition that can cause severe pain and infertility. The key characteristic of endometriomas is their dark, thick, and sometimes chocolate-colored fluid. These cysts are important to recognize because they often indicate a more complex underlying health issue that may require specialized treatment.
Cystadenomas
Cystadenomas are cysts that develop from the cells on the outer surface of the ovaries. They can be filled with a watery or mucous-like fluid. The key characteristic of cystadenomas is their potential to grow quite large, which might necessitate surgical intervention. These cysts may lead to abdominal discomfort or pressure. Early recognition is critical to managing possible complications associated with large cystadenomas.
Prevalence and Epidemiology
Ovarian cysts are quite prevalent in women of childbearing age. Epidemiologically, it is estimated that nearly 90% of women will develop at least one functional cyst during their reproductive years. While most ovarian cysts are benign, it is essential to monitor their changes over time and understand how they fit into the larger picture of women's health. Risk factors associated with ovarian cysts include menstrual cycle irregularities, hormonal imbalances, and certain medical conditions. Diagnostic Imaging Techniques
Ultrasound
Ultrasound is a primary imaging technique used to evaluate ovarian cysts. It uses sound waves to create images of the organs within the pelvis. This non-invasive method is often the first step in diagnosing ovarian issues. Ultrasound is beneficial because it is widely available, has no radiation exposure, and can provide immediate results.
The unique feature of ultrasound is its ability to differentiate between types of cysts, such as solid versus fluid-filled ones, which is crucial in guiding further management. One disadvantage is that it may not always provide complete information on the nature of a cyst, potentially necessitating additional imaging methods.
MRI
MRI is another imaging option that can provide comprehensive information about ovarian cysts. Magnetic resonance imaging offers high-resolution images, allowing for detailed assessment of the cyst's characteristics. MRI is particularly useful in complex cases where there is uncertainty in diagnosis or when assessing potential malignancy.
The key characteristic of MRI lies in its ability to visualize soft tissue, making it easier to evaluate the cyst's origin and its relationship to surrounding structures. The drawback is that MRI is more expensive and less accessible compared to ultrasound, which may restrict its use in initial evaluations.
CT Scans
CT scans can also be utilized to assess ovarian cysts, particularly in emergent situations. This technique combines X-ray images taken from various angles to produce cross-sectional views of the abdomen. While CT scans can be quick and efficient, they involve radiation exposure.
The main advantage of CT scans is their speed, especially in emergency settings where rapid diagnosis is critical. However, the use of radiation and the need for intravenous contrast can be disadvantages, particularly in younger women. Additionally, CT does not provide as much detail about soft tissues as MRI does.
Laboratory Tests
Blood Tests
Blood tests play a significant role in the diagnosis and management of ovarian cysts. They can help assess overall health and rule out specific conditions. For example, measuring hormone levels can clarify the functional nature of a cyst. In some cases, blood tests may reveal elevated markers prompting further investigation.
The key characteristic of blood tests is their ability to provide ancillary information that might link hormonal imbalances to the presence of cysts. These tests are relatively non-invasive and can be conducted quickly. However, they may not always be conclusive, requiring follow-up imaging for definitive diagnosis.
Tumor Markers
Tumor marker tests, specifically the CA-125 test, are used to evaluate the likelihood of cancer. While primarily associated with monitoring ovarian cancer, elevated levels of CA-125 can also be seen with certain benign conditions and ovarian cysts. This dual nature makes it a useful but cautious tool in clinical practice.
The key characteristic of tumor markers lies in their specificity to certain cancers. However, their levels can be affected by various benign conditions, leading to potential misinterpretation. Caution is necessary in relying solely on these tests for diagnosis, as they should always be interpreted in conjunction with imaging studies and clinical findings.

Observation and Monitoring
Observation and monitoring are key elements in managing ovarian cysts. This approach involves regular follow-up appointments to track the cyst's size and symptoms. If a cyst is small and asymptomatic, healthcare providers often recommend a wait-and-see strategy. This method avoids immediate surgical interventions and allows the body to naturally resolve the issue.
Regular ultrasounds may be performed to assess any changes in the cyst's characteristics. Keeping track helps to determine if further action is necessary. In many cases, cysts may resolve within a few menstrual cycles. Medications for Symptomatic Relief
Medications are another management avenue for ovarian cysts, often aiming at relieving discomfort. These medications can ease symptoms such as pelvic pain and menstrual irregularities. Each category of medication offers unique benefits and considerations that are important to understand.
Pain Relievers
Pain relievers, such as nonsteroidal anti-inflammatory drugs (NSAIDs), are a common choice for symptomatic relief. These medications effectively reduce inflammation and pain associated with ovarian cysts. Their accessibility and quick response time make them a popular option among patients.


Key characteristics include their ability to manage acute pain without requiring a prescription. This simplicity encourages patients to take an active role in their pain management.
Unique features of pain relievers include their fast-working formulas, which can provide almost immediate relief. However, over-reliance may lead to concerns about masking symptoms that warrant closer observation. In some situations, consistent pain could suggest a more serious underlying issue, which would require additional evaluation.
Hormonal Treatments
Hormonal treatments focus on regulating the menstrual cycle and controlling ovarian function. These treatments include birth control pills that inhibit ovulation and reduce the likelihood of cyst formation. This regulation can significantly benefit women who experience recurrent cysts.
One key characteristic is the dual utility of hormonal treatments: they manage symptoms of ovarian cysts while also serving as a contraceptive. This feature makes them particularly favorable for women seeking both symptom control and birth control.
The unique aspect of hormonal treatments is their ability to prevent the development of new cysts altogether. Still, these treatments may not be suitable for all patients due to potential side effects such as mood changes or increased risk of blood clots, making careful consideration necessary.

Indications for Surgery
There are specific indications that may warrant surgical intervention for ovarian cysts. These include:
- Persistent symptoms: If pelvic pain or discomfort continues for an extended period, surgery may be necessary to alleviate the symptoms.
- Large cysts: Cysts exceeding the size of 5 cm or showing significant growth are more likely to require surgical evaluation.
- Suspicion of malignancy: A cyst suspected to be cancerous based on imaging or laboratory tests may necessitate surgical removal for diagnostic confirmation and treatment.
- Complications: Instances of rupture or torsion of the ovary often require urgent surgical intervention to prevent serious health risks.
Types of Surgical Procedures
There are two main surgical approaches used in treating ovarian cysts: laparoscopy and laparotomy. Each has distinct features and benefits.
Laparoscopy
Laparoscopy is a minimally invasive surgical technique that involves small incisions, through which a camera and surgical instruments are inserted. This approach has gained popularity due to its numerous advantages.
- Key characteristic: The use of small incisions reduces recovery time and minimizes scarring compared to more invasive methods.
- Benefits: Patients typically experience less pain post-operatively, shorter hospital stays, and quicker return to normal activities.
- Unique feature: Laparoscopy allows surgeons to visualize the internal structures clearly and remove cysts while preserving ovarian tissue when possible.
- Disadvantages: There may be limitations regarding the size and complexity of cysts that can be managed laparoscopically, and not all patients are suitable candidates for this technique.
Laparotomy
Laparotomy, in contrast, is an open surgical procedure that involves a larger abdominal incision. This traditional method is essential for certain more complex cases.
- Key characteristic: It provides direct access to the abdominal cavity, allowing for extensive exploration and, if necessary, more comprehensive interventions.
- Benefits: Laparotomy is sometimes preferred for larger cysts, suspected malignancies, or general cases where laparoscopy may not be feasible.
- Unique feature: It enables surgeons to obtain larger specimens for biopsy and perform related procedures if needed, making it a versatile option.
- Disadvantages: Recovery time is generally longer, and the risk of complications such as infection may be higher associated with more invasive surgical techniques.
Post-operative Considerations
Post-operative care is vital in ensuring optimal recovery. Following surgery, patients may experience varying levels of pain, bleeding, or changes in menstrual cycles. Proper monitoring and follow-up appointments are essential.
- Pain management: Appropriate analgesics will be prescribed to handle any post-operative discomfort.
- Activity restrictions: Patients are advised against strenuous activities for a designated period to allow the body to heal efficiently.
- Symptoms monitoring: Awareness of any unusual symptoms post-surgery is necessary since they may indicate complications that require prompt attention.

Complication Risks Related to Ovarian Cysts
Rupture
Rupture of an ovarian cyst occurs when the cyst becomes too large or experiences undue pressure. This can lead to internal bleeding and severe pelvic pain. An important characteristic of rupture is its unpredictability. It can happen suddenly and requires immediate medical evaluation. Ovarian Torsion
Ovarian torsion is when the ovary twists on its supporting ligaments, restricting blood flow. This condition can occur with or without existing cysts. Recognizing ovarian torsion is essential, as it can lead to permanent damage or loss of the affected ovary if not treated quickly. Its key characteristic is the sudden onset of pelvic pain, which may also be associated with nausea and vomiting. This often requires surgical intervention for resolution.

Emerging Therapeutic Approaches
In recent years, the treatment landscape for ovarian cysts has seen a variety of new therapeutic approaches. These options aim to address not only the symptoms but also the underlying causes of cyst formation. Some of the notable developments include:
- Medical Management: Novel hormonal therapies have emerged. These treatments function by regulating menstrual cycles, thus reducing the incidence of functional cysts. Medications such as combined oral contraceptives are commonly used to prevent new cysts from forming.
- Minimally Invasive Techniques: Techniques such as ultrasound-guided aspiration are gaining traction. This approach allows for the drainage of certain cysts without the need for major surgery, which can lessen recovery time and associated risks.
- Personalized Medicine: The increase in genomic research is paving the way for treatments tailored to the individual biology of patients. Testing can identify specific biomarkers that may indicate which treatment is most likely to be effective for a particular patient.
These developments show promise in making treatments more effective and less invasive. However, further studies are needed to establish long-term efficacy and safety.
